Output 21fc179e82131499285ec5bb9395f232c9a0d545ef5870f4fa6dc3b1ad71c088:0

value
144048
script pubkey
OP_0 OP_PUSHBYTES_20 b618296c3cf55aa598434d928f13bf59fc901466
address
bc1qkcvzjmpu74d2txzrfkfg7yalt87fq9rx8h3gw2
transaction
21fc179e82131499285ec5bb9395f232c9a0d545ef5870f4fa6dc3b1ad71c088
confirmations
92968
spent
true